BRAINTREE, Mass., Aug. 8 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Haemonetics Corporation and Canadian Blood Services announced today a long term contract under which Haemonetics will be the primary supplier of automated platelet and plasma collection systems for Canadian Blood Services. The agreement is effective immediately.
Under the agreement, Canadian Blood Services will utilize Haemonetics MCS(R)+ platelet collection systems for the majority of its automated platelet, or plateletpheresis, donations. Canadian Blood Services will begin the process of converting a number of its locations from a competitor’s system to Haemonetics’ system at the end of Haemonetics’ fiscal year (ending March 2007) and expects to complete the conversion process over fiscal 2008. Canadian Blood Services collects more than 26,000 units of apheresis platelets annually.
Also, under the agreement, Canadian Blood Services extended its contract for Haemonetics to be its exclusive supplier for automated plasma collections. Haemonetics and Canadian Blood Services have been partners in plasma collection in Canada for the past five years. Canadian Blood Services collects more than 50,000 units of apheresis plasma annually. The five year potential for incremental sales is $10 million.

Canadian Blood Services is a national, not-for-profit charitable organization that manages the blood supply in all provinces and territories outside of Quebec and oversees the country’s Unrelated Bone Marrow Donor Registry. Canadian Blood Services operates 41 permanent collection sites and more than 19,000 donor clinics annually.
Haemonetics is a global company engaged in the design, manufacture and worldwide marketing of automated blood processing systems. These systems address important medical markets: surgical blood salvage, blood component collection, plasma collection, and blood component safety.
